2.2 SUBSTANCE OF TRANSACTIONS. Notwithstanding any other provision
of this Agreement, the transfer of the Property directly from Seller to Buyer
is for convenience purposes only to effect expeditiously the culmination of
the transfers set forth in this Section 2.2, and for all purposes hereunder
it is the intent of the parties that such transfer reflects the following
transfers, which shall occur in the following order; (i) all of the
Investors, through their approval of the transactions contemplated under this
Agreement, contribute all of their interests in the Property to AFH in
exchange for Units, such Units to be distributed to them pursuant to Sections
3 and 13.2 hereof; (ii) AFH contributes the Property to AFC as a
contribution to the capital of AFC; and (iii) AFC contributes the Property to
Buyer as a contribution to the capital of Buyer. Seller's transfer of the
Property directly to Buyer reflects Seller's transfer of the Property from
the Investors to AFH, from AFH to AFC, and from AFC to the Buyer, in each
instance in Seller's capacity as the agent of and on behalf of such
transferors.

3.2 ADDITIONAL CONSIDERATION. If, after the Close of Escrow, Buyer
completes the sale of the Property for a purchase price which exceeds the
appraised value of the Property, as set forth in the appraisal dated March,
1998 prepared by ________________________ (the "Appraised Value"), Buyer will
pay to Seller an amount calculated pursuant to the terms of this Section 3.2,
which shall be paid in the form of, and by issuance and delivery of, an
additional number of Units equal to the quotient of the net cash proceeds
(exclusive of interest on deferred purchase price payments) received by Buyer
for such sale on or before December 31, 1999 up to 200% of the Appraised
Value divided by $20. (For example, if the Appraised Value of the Property was
6.
$1,750,000 and Buyer received by December 31, 1999 net cash sale proceeds in
the amount of $3,600,000, then the maximum number of additional Units
available for allocation among Seller's investors would be $1,750,000 divided
by $20 or 87,500 Units.)

17.2 DAMAGE OR DESTRUCTION. Except as provided in this Section,
prior to the Close of Escrow the entire risk of loss of damage by earthquake,
flood, landslide, fire or other casualty is borne and assumed by Seller. If,
prior to the Close of Escrow, any part of the improvements is damaged or
destroyed by earthquake, flood, landslide, fire or other casualty, Seller
will promptly inform Buyer of such fact in writing and advise Buyer as to the
extent of the damage and whether it is, in Seller's reasonable opinion,
"MATERIAL" or not "MATERIAL".
(a) If such damage or destruction is "MATERIAL", Buyer has the
option to terminate this Agreement upon written notice to the Seller given
not later than 10 DAYS after receipt of Seller's written notice to Buyer
advising of such damage or destruction.
(b) For purposes hereof, "MATERIAL" is deemed to be any damage
or destruction to the Improvements where the cost of repair or replacement is
estimated to be more than 25% of the Exchange Value of the Property and will
take more than 60 DAYS to repair.
(c) If this Agreement is so terminated, the provisions of
Section 5 will govern.
(d) If Buyer does not elect to terminate this Agreement, or if
the casualty is not material, Seller will reduce the Exchange Value by the
value reasonably estimated by Seller to repair or restore the damaged portion
of the improvements, less any sums expended by Seller to make emergency
repairs to the Improvements or the Property or otherwise protect the physical
condition of the Improvements or the Property, and this transaction will
close pursuant to the terms of this Agreement.
(e) If the damage is not material, Seller's notice to Buyer of
the damage or destruction will also set forth Seller's reduced Exchange Value
and Seller's allocation of value to the damaged portion of the Improvements.
If Buyer does not accept Seller's reduced Exchange Value, Buyer's sole remedy
will be to terminate this Agreement.
(f) Whether or not the sale of the Property is consummated
hereunder, all rights to insurance claims or proceeds in respect of damage or
destruction to the Improvements occurring prior to the Close of Escrow will
belong to Seller.

21. ARBITRATION OF DISPUTES: ANY CONTROVERSY OR CLAIM ARISING OUT
OF OR RELATING TO THIS AGREEMENT OR ANY AGREEMENTS OR INSTRUMENTS RELATING
HERETO OR DELIVERED IN CONNECTION HEREWITH, INCLUDING, BUT NOT LIMITED TO A
CLAIM BASED ON OR ARISING FROM AN ALLEGED TORT WILL, AT THE REQUEST OF ANY
PARTY, BE DETERMINED BY ARBITRATION IN ACCORDANCE WITH THE FEDERAL
ARBITRATION ACT (9 U.S.C. SECTION 1 ET SEQ.) UNDER THE AUSPICES AND RULES OF
THE AMERICAN ARBITRATION ASSOCIATION ("AAA"). THE AAA WILL BE INSTRUCTED BY
EITHER OR BOTH PARTIES TO PREPARE A LIST OF THREE (3) JUDGES WHO HAVE RETIRED
FROM THE SUPERIOR COURT OF THE STATE OF CALIFORNIA, A HIGHER CALIFORNIA COURT
OR ANY FEDERAL COURT. WITHIN 10 DAYS OF RECEIPT OF THE LIST, EACH PARTY MAY
STRIKE 1 NAME FROM THE LIST. THE AAA WILL THEN APPOINT THE ARBITRATOR FROM
THE NAME(S) REMAINING ON THE LIST. THE ARBITRATION WILL BE CONDUCTED IN SAN
FRANCISCO, LOS ANGELES OR SAN DIEGO, WHICHEVER IS THE CLOSEST CITY TO THE
NEXUS OF THE DISPUTE. ANY CONTROVERSY IN INTERPRETATION OR ENFORCEMENT OF
THIS PROVISION OR WHETHER A DISPUTE IS ARBITRABLE, WILL BE DETERMINED BY THE
ARBITRATOR. JUDGMENT UPON THE AWARD RENDERED BY THE ARBITRATOR MAY BE
ENTERED IN ANY COURT HAVING JURISDICTION. THE INSTITUTION AND MAINTENANCE OF
AN ACTION FOR JUDICIAL RELIEF OR IN PURSUIT OF AN ANCILLARY REMEDY DOES NOT
CONSTITUTE A WAIVER OF THE RIGHT OF ANY
19.
PARTY, INCLUDING THE PLAINTIFF, TO SUBMIT THE CONTROVERSY OR CLAIM TO
ARBITRATION.
